It's a pretty heavy modlist and not everyone can play it in an enjoyable state, so I'd say that's where most of the people saying it's shit are coming from. That coupled with how the videos of it don't really do it justice until you're in game, so it may seem over saturated but it's really not, especially with the latest update.

I myself am having an absolute blast with it. The most immerserved I've been in a game after 3.5 came out. The lighting is just next level now indoors and outdoors, and the textures are crisp with DLSS 4 with no noticeable artifacts at all, close or far. I tried FUS and liked it, however I decided to give MGO a try, and after a lot of trial and error and a couple of updates later, MGO is hands down the best VR has to offer let alone the best Skyrim VR Modpack.

PC Specs: 4080S, 7800X3D, 32 GB DDR5

Router + Tips: ASUS RT-AX82U V2 (AX5400):

Enable 802.11ax, Enable 160MHz Bandwidth, change controller channel from 100 to 36 for a non DFS channel for less interference, Disable wifi agile multiband, disable bandwidth hogging features such as ai protection, parental control and traffic analyiser if enabled.

Virtual Desktop:

VDXR, H. 264+ 500 Mbps, SSW on, Auto Bitrate off, 120 fps (around 90 in game), Godlike, connected at 2400mbps on perf overlay (sometimes it shows up as 1200mbps but I give the router a restart and this fixes it)

MO2:

CS Balenced, CS Lights, Dyndolod Quality, Grass Density Medium, Open Composite

Hey there! As someone balding myself, the last thing I'd want someone to tell me is just shave it off, if it's not too far gone yet there's still things you can do. Before you make any decisions, I'd recommend you consider some natural methods that might help combat male pattern baldness rather than diving into strong chemical alternatives, I've listed them in order of effectiveness they've had on my hair:

  1. Essential Oil Treatment: Rosemary oil has been cited in some studies to potentially promote hair growth. You can make a mix of it with a base oil like jojoba or coconut oil. Use a few drops of rosemary oil for every ounce of base oil, mix well, and massage it into your scalp 2-3 times a week. This not only stimulates the hair follicles but also keeps the scalp healthy.

  2. Rosemary Water: You can also rinse your hair with rosemary-infused water. Boil some fresh rosemary in water, let it cool, and use it as a final rinse after washing your hair. This can add a nice shine and further stimulate your hair follicles.

  3. Good Sleep: This might sound basic, but a solid 7-9 hours of quality sleep nightly can do wonders for hair health. Your body regenerates during sleep, and this includes hair follicles.

  4. Diet Control: Hair health is also tied to the nutrients you take in:

Protein: Hair is primarily made of protein, so ensure your diet is rich in sources like eggs, fish, lean meats, and beans.

Iron: Spinach, daal, and lean meats are great sources. Iron deficiency can lead to hair loss.

Zinc: This helps with hair tissue growth and repair. You can find it in nuts, whole grains, and dairy products.

Vitamin E: Acts as an antioxidant and promotes healthy scalp and hair. Nuts and green leafy veggies are a good source.

Biotin: Found in foods like eggs, nuts, and whole grains. It's often taken as a supplement by those looking to boost hair health.

Reduce Stress: Chronic stress can contribute to hair loss. Consider practicing relaxation techniques like meditation, deep breathing, or even just taking a walk outside.

Remember, everyone's body responds differently, so while these may not reverse baldness entirely, they can definitely contribute to overall hair and scalp health. Give it a try and see how it works for you. Best of luck!

They're calling to find out where you're going, and if you're paying by cash or not. If I'm getting a Tuk I usually cancel it they call right after accepting the trip, there's no reason they should be calling so soon, they can see where I need to be picked up from. It's really annoying but this has saved me time, and the pain of dealing with answering them over and over again on if I paid with card or not. The worst part is when they arrive, pick you up, and outright ask you to cancel the trip so that they can keep 100% of the fare (This sucks if you're someone who doesn't carry cash on them usually.) Booking a car usually goes smoother. Goodluck.
